  • IPhone 5 mobile internet not working - tried everything

    Mobile internet on my iPhone is not working properly, regardless of the protocol (edge or 3G). It's the strangest problem possible and so far I've tried everything to fix the problem, but nothing helps.
    Here's the deal:
    - when I switch from wi-fi to 3G/E, everythings seems normal (there's the sign 3G or edge on the screen), but there is no internet connection
    - I have to go to settings, switch off 3G and switch it back on and the internet starts working. It solves the problem also if there's only edge signal, which makes it even more strange.
    - when I switch back to wi-fi and then again back to mobile network, the same problem occurs and the same solutions applies
    - the same happens when I drive in my car and the phone switches between two carrier's antennas or if I switch on the airplane mode/reset the phone
    I've used the iPhone since it came out and had every version, so I consider myself an advanced user. In order to try to solve the problem I tried everything possible:
    - checked cellular data information
    - reset network settings
    - restored the phone
    - updated the iOS
    - manually deleted cellular data and entered it again
    - went to my carrier to get a new sim card
    - had the carrier analyze the problem on a case study (I sent over location data and time), but they found no mistakes on the network
    - went to Apple and got my iPhone replaced TWICE
    So I eliminated the following:
    - settings error
    - carrier error
    - hardware error
    The only thing I have left now is the exorcist.

  • I hve unlocked iphone and got walmart family mobile. I was issued a phone number initially with phone and then I had them change it. Now when I send texts caller id people see is the original phone number, and when I call it is the new number.

    I have unlocked iphone and got walmart family mobile. I was issued a phone number initially then asked for a different one. Now when I send text messages, they show up the original number, but when I make phone calls, the id shows up the new number, I can recieve text messages to both numbers. If you try to call the first number it says it is not a working number. On my phone, if I go under "about" it says "my phone number" and it says the second number, under settings, and messaging, it says that I send and recieve messages from the original one. T-mobile, has no idea why this is happening and has tried everything to fix it

    This is for iMessages only, not for text messages as in SMS/MMS.
    Settings > Messages > Send & Receive > Apple ID.
    Select your Apple ID and at the menu window that appears, select Sign Out.
    Turn iMessage off at Settings > Messages > iMessage.
    Then follow these instructions.
    You can remove an iPhone from your support profile by following these steps.
    Step 1: Click on this link to open the login window of your support profile.
    Step 2: Log into the website using your Apple ID – same as your iTunes login.
    Step 3: Click on the button ‘Edit products’ and select the iPhone that you want to remove from the list.
    Step 4: Click on the arrow behind the product, and then click on the button ‘Unregister’ to delete the iPhone from your support profile.
    After you unregister your iPhone, on your iPhone go to Settings > Messages > iMessage and turn iMessage on.
    Go to Settings < Messages > Send & Receive > Apple ID. Sign back in with your Apple ID.
    This should re-register your iPhone with your Apple ID with iMessage with the new phone number only.
